Why Cyprus?

Regional Overview

Cyprus stands out as a strategic GPU deployment location due to its EU membership, providing access to high-quality data center infrastructure and reliable power grids. Positioned at the crossroads of Europe, Asia, and Africa, it offers proximity to growing tech ecosystems in Israel, Greece, and Turkey. The island's submarine cable networks ensure low-latency global connectivity, while a burgeoning fintech and iGaming sector fosters a supportive environment for GPU workloads. For ML engineers, this translates to cost-effective scaling with reduced geopolitical risks versus mainland alternatives.

Latency Advantages

Cyprus (EET/EEST timezone) delivers sub-50ms latency to major European hubs like Athens and Istanbul, and under 100ms to Middle Eastern centers like Tel Aviv. This benefits users in the Eastern Mediterranean, Levant, and North Africa for real-time ML inference and collaborative workflows. Compared to Western Europe, it minimizes delays for regional end-users without sacrificing bandwidth quality.

Compliance & Data Residency

As an EU member, Cyprus adheres strictly to GDPR for data protection, ensuring robust residency options within the bloc. Local laws align with EU standards on data sovereignty, suitable for European clients. HIPAA compliance is feasible via certified providers but less common; verify for US-regulated workloads.
